[Warning: The below contains Major spoilers for the April 25 episode of Jeopardy!] This installment of Jeopardy! hosted by Ken Jennings, saw yet another triple stumper from an easy Final Jeopardy category, this time relating to two premiere crime dramas from the ’80s. After dethroning contestant Emma in her short rule as one-day Champ, it was up to Dillon Hupp to defend his single-day streak and $21,999 winnings against Ian Marquand, a retired broadcaster, and Johanna Stoberock, a fiction writer and adjunct professor. During Double Jeopardy, Dillon was able to go from second to first place after answering the second Daily Double correctly, adding $1,600 to his total of $6,600, ahead of Johanna’s $5,000. Although who remained in the lead fluctuated throughout the round, Johanna recovered first place by correctly answering the third and last Daily Double, leaving her with $15,600 against Ian’s $11,600 and Dillon’s $10,600, respectively, going into Final Jeopardy. [Warning: The below contains Major spoilers for the April 24 episode of Jeopardy!] Returning champion Emma Hill Kepron, a librarian, shared a fun fact about her previous time on a TV set on the latest episode of Jeopardy!. Emma returned to face off against new contestants Année Toussea, an editor, and Dillon Hupp, a development director, with a two-day total of $26,000.
